Trapped Cliff in dreams

An edge — a stop in the landscape that forces a decision.

Trapped in the dream layers in restriction — the symbol's energy is present but its movement has been taken away. The reading often points to a part of your life where potential has been held in place by something — a circumstance, an agreement, a fear — that you have not yet named.

A cliff in a dream is the dictionary's image of an edge that forces a decision. The dream often appears at points in life where a phase has reached its actual limit and continuing the same way is no longer an option.

Standing at the cliff is the moment of recognising it. Jumping is decisive action; turning back is decisive return. The dream rarely insists on one over the other; it insists only that the edge is real.

Where you often see it. A cliff in a landscape that had not warned of one. The edge of a cliff with another step still possible. The dream uses the cliff for an edge — a stop in the landscape that forces a decision.

What it is not. A cliff is not always tragic. The dictionary reads it as the forced moment of choice.
